Treadmills: A Comprehensive Guide to Understanding Their Functionality, Benefits, and Appropriate SelectionIntro
Treadmills have actually ended up being a staple in modern physical fitness routines, both in homes and gyms worldwide. They offer a convenient and effective method to maintain cardiovascular health, boost endurance, and help in weight management. This article checks out the different kinds of treadmills, their advantages, features to consider when acquiring, and some FAQs to guide users in making notified choices.
Types of Treadmills
When it concerns choosing a treadmill, it is vital to comprehend the various types available in the market. Here are the primary classifications:

Treadmills provide numerous advantages that can add to one's overall fitness goals. A few of these benefits include:
Convenient Workouts: Treadmills enable users to work out inside regardless of climate condition.Cardiovascular Health: Regular use can improve heart health by increasing endurance and promoting healthy flow.Weight Management: Effective for burning calories, which helps in weight-loss and management.Adjustable Workouts: Users can manage speed, slope, and duration to develop tailored exercise experiences.Security: Treadmills supply a foreseeable surface, reducing the risk of falls compared to outdoor running.Multifunctional: Many treadmills come with functions like heart rate screens, workout programs, and even home entertainment systems.Selecting the Right Treadmill
When selecting a treadmill, prospective purchasers must think about a number of key factors:

How typically should I use a treadmill?
It is suggested to utilize a treadmill a minimum of three to five times a week, incorporating numerous intensity levels for best results.
2. Can I reduce weight by using a treadmill?
Yes, consistent use of a treadmill can contribute to weight-loss, especially when combined with a balanced diet and strength training.
3. What is the very best speed to stroll on a treadmill for novices?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is a suitable variety for novices. It's vital to begin sluggish and gradually increase speed as convenience and stamina improve.
4. Do I need to utilize a treadmill if I already run outdoors?
Utilizing a treadmill can provide extra benefits, such as controlled environments and varied workouts (incline, intervals) that are not constantly possible outdoors.
5. How do I preserve my treadmill?
Regular upkeep consists of oiling the belt, cleaning up the deck and console, and examining the motor for optimal performance.

Treadmills are essential tools for those looking to improve their fitness levels in a controlled and practical way. With different types offered, understanding their features and benefits is essential for making a notified purchase. By considering personal exercise requirements, space availability, and spending plan restraints, people can find the most ideal treadmill that fits their way of life. Incorporating treadmill workouts into a balanced fitness regimen can lead to enhanced health results and a pleasurable exercise experience.
